Overall Satisfaction with Tidal Automation
Design, develop, and administrate Tidal Automation jobs for company internal applications to perform day to day automated tasks. Such as moving files across multiple platforms, calling scripts for data processing, executing ETL processes for data inputs/extracts, and etc. Our production environment executes 10k+ jobs daily.
- Scheduled automation, hourly/daily/weekly/monthly.
- Event driven jobs, especially file events. We have applications entirely based on file arrival.
- Across platforms; jobs are kicked off sequentially between multiple environments, Windows and Linux systems.
- Would like to see Linux agents work with OpenJDK14, right now it woks with OpenJDK11.
- Improved DR solution, as of now the DR has to be cold standby.
- Improved Java Client for version 6.5.5 work with OpenJDK.
- It helped our colleges from manual work.
- Multiple application teams now have a centralized UI to automate and monitor their tasks.
The UI is much easier to navigate and easier to understand. Ability to cross multiple platforms.
